Innovative Discovery Series – Diet Composition in Early Infancy: Impact on energy balance, weight status, and other health outcomes

Microsoft Teams

The early nutritional environment plays a crucial role in optimizing growth, developing a palate for a healthy diet, and reducing risks for disease. While human milk is the gold standard for infant nutrition, by 4 months of age >50% of US infants are fed infant formula, either alone or to supplement human milk.
